Modelled read: a tight island grid with priority industrial load and recent large outages (2021-2022) and thin reserve.
What this means: A large new load faces occasional exposure here. Monitor conditions and keep a contingency plan.

Grid interconnection in Taiwan typically runs three to five years, and Taipower has restricted new 5 MW-plus data-centre connections north of Taoyuan unless new capacity is built, because demand clusters in the north while generation sits in the south over a corridor not designed for it. Transformer shortages add six to twelve months; four new 161 kV substations due 2025 to 2027 aim to ease it.
Data-center share of demand pressure: High. Sources: CAPRI: the energy paradox of Taiwan's AI ambition · Taipower tiered data-centre rates (DigiTimes). The full cross-market connection dataset is available through the Connection Friction Feed.
NT$4.27 per kWh (about $0.133 per kWh)
administered, Taipower industrial rate, 2025/26
Frozen for six months through March 2026 to curb inflation, with Taipower absorbing rising fuel costs that could lift it later.
Taiwan's power comes from state utility Taipower at an administered industrial rate of NT$4.27 per kWh (about 13 US cents), frozen through March 2026. There is no wholesale market; the tariff is what a large load pays, and the state is absorbing fuel-cost pressure for now.

$128 to $140 per MWh
Midpoint about $133 per MWh
Taiwan's realized cost is the state utility Taipower's administered industrial rate, so the band is tight. It is frozen for now, with the state absorbing fuel-cost pressure that could lift it later.
